Sun HL, Bai W, Chen P, Zhang L, Smith RD, Su Z, Cheung T, Ungvari GS, Ng CH, Zhang Q, Xiang YT. Pain trajectories and their associations with cognition among older adults: a 10-year cohort study from network perspective. Age Ageing 2024; 53:afae054. Abstract
BACKGROUND Few studies have examined the associations between pain trajectories and cognitive function in older adults. This study explored the associations between pain trajectories and different cognitive domains in older adults from a network perspective. METHODS Data on pain trajectories were derived from the Health and Retirement Study between 2010 and 2020 using latent class growth analyses. Measurements of key cognition domains, including memory, attention, calculation, orientation and language, were included. Linear regression and network analysis were performed to evaluate the associations between different pain trajectories and cognition. RESULTS A total of 9,551 older adults were included in this study and three trajectories of pain were identified. After controlling for the covariates, persistent severe pain trajectory was associated with poorer overall cognition, memory and calculation ability when compared to mild or non-persistent pain trajectory. In the pain and cognition network model, memory (expected influence (EI) = 0.62), language (EI = 0.58) and calculation (EI = 0.41) were the most central domains. CONCLUSIONS Pain trajectories appeared stable over time among older adults in this study. Severity of persistent pain was an important risk factor for poor cognition, especially in relation to memory and calculation domains. Interventions targeting memory, language and calculation domains might be useful in addressing cognitive decline in older adults with persistent pain.

Fernández-Ballbé Ó, Martin-Moratinos M, Saiz J, Gallardo-Peralta L, Barrón López de Roda A. The Relationship between Subjective Aging and Cognition in Elderly People: A Systematic Review. Healthcare (Basel) 2023; 11:3115. Abstract
There is a growing body of evidence on the effects of subjective aging on health, well-being and quality of life. This review aims to synthesize findings about the link between subjective aging and cognition and cognitive decline. Furthermore, it provides an examination of variation sources such as subjective aging construct, cognitive domains, measures employed, age and moderator variables. A systematic search was performed in PubMed, PsychInfo and Web of Science, as well as grey literature searches in Google Scholar, OpenGrey, WorldCat and NDLTD, which resulted in 59 reports being included. Subjective aging is a relevant construct in the explanation and prediction of cognitive aging and cognitive decline in elderly adults. More positive views about own aging and self-perceptions of aging, as well as a younger subjective age, were consistently related to better cognition and lower risk of cognitive decline. However, there were differences due to subjective aging subdimensions and cognitive domains, as well as an effect of age. Additionally, there were concerns about the content validity of some measures employed, such as the Philadelphia Geriatric Center Morale Scale for subjective aging and the Mini Mental State Examination for global cognition. Further studies should employ longitudinal designs with a process-based approach to cognition and precise subjective aging measures.

Takatori K, Matsumoto D, Yamasaki N, Miyazaki M, Moon JS. [Relationship between the subjective age, higher-life function, and new certification as needing long-term care in community-dwelling older adults: The KAGUYA project longitudinal survey of older adults]. Nihon Ronen Igakkai Zasshi 2023; 60:373-381. Abstract
AIM To determine the relationship between the subjective age, higher-life function, and new certification for the need for long-term care among older adults in the community. METHODS A mail survey was conducted in 2016 among community-dwelling older adults, and the 2,323 participants who were available for follow-up in 2019 were included in the analysis. Subjective age was evaluated using the following three items in response to the question "Please answer how old you feel you are": "Same as actual age," "Feel younger," and "Feel older." Other assessments included an evaluation of the higher-life function, Geriatric Depression Scale scores, general self-efficacy, and exercise adherence. In addition, at follow-up, we investigated whether or not participants required new certification for the need for long-term care. RESULTS At baseline, participants who felt "older than their actual age" had a significantly lower life function and general self-efficacy and were less likely to exercise at least once a week than the other groups. Furthermore, those who felt "older than their actual age" was more likely than the other groups to be newly certified as needing long-term care, while those who felt "younger than their actual age" were less likely to receive new certification. A logistic regression analysis revealed that "feeling older" was a risk factor for being certified as needing long-term care, even after adjusting for other factors (odds ratio= 3.33, 95% confidence interval: 1.02-10.94, p=0.047). CONCLUSIONS Among community-dwelling older adults, those with a subjective age exceeding their chronological age were expected to show a decreased life function in the future and an increased risk of needing long-term care.
